About Wentworth Hotel

Streamlined rooms in an understated hotel offering a relaxed restaurant & a sports bar. In an industrial area, this understated hotel is 2 km from the M4 freeway, 3 km from Bicentennial Park and 23 km from Coogee Beach. The streamlined rooms provide cable TV and air conditioning. Some rooms feature shared bathrooms. A relaxed restaurant offers a terrace. Other amenities include a sports bar, a playground and event space. Parking is available.
